Named in honor of the world’s oldest known Norway Spruce, “Old Tjikko“, this IPA is brewed with locally harvested spruce tips and is brimming with the taste of new life and vitality. You could travel to the slopes of Fulufjället Mountain and rejuvenate your soul in the awesome presence of this ancient, clonal tree or crack a can and take a journey of the mind with this hop-forward, resinous IPA. The choice is yours.
Hops: Centennial, Cascade

I'm trying this beer off the tapper at the brewery as part of a five sample flight. It poured a slightly hazy amber with very thin white head that is leaving a spotty lace. The scent had wonderful pine aroma. The taste was bitter leaning but was easy to drink. The bitter hop blends nicely with the bold pine presence. The mouthfeel was medium in body with good carbonation. Overall its a solid beer.
